Take me fishing...
Attachment 232331My wife and two oldest were gone all weekend with the church (dnow) so me and my youngest were batching it. I told him we could do whatever you want to. He said Daddy, take me fishing. We headed to Harding with a bucket of minnows. It was a little windy and lots of boats but we found a spot where I knew there was small ditch that lead to some shallows. We dropped some minnows in and wasn't long before his bobber disappeared. i got excited and started screaming reel, reel, reel. You'd thought we was on a episode of wicked tuna.After that first one it was slow but steady for the next few hours with some small ones and a few good ones. When he would catch one he would reel it up to the boat, hand his rod to me and get the net cause apparently, netting em is like catching em twice.lol We had a great day and caught enough for a good supper. When we got home my wife was back and had already cooked so we sat down to eat. He finished eating before I did and jumps up from the table looks at me and says come on Daddy, them fish ain't gonna clean themselves...he might have heard that somewhere before!
